(a) The State Board of Education and the State Workers' Compensation Commission shall administer jointly the program established in this section. (b) The State Workers' Compensation Commission: (1) Shall establish a rehabilitation program; (2) May employ the necessary rehabilitation counselors and clerical staff to review all reports and claims; (3) Shall select from the reports and claims filed with it those for which rehabilitation services appear to be appropriate; (4) After proper investigation, shall refer appropriate cases to the Division of Rehabilitation Services; (5) On request of the Division of Rehabilitation Services, shall make available to the Division a complete medical evaluation, including a prognosis of work potential of any worker whose case it refers to the Division; and (6) Shall pay the salaries of the employees of the workers' compensation rehabilitation program and all necessary expenses incurred: (i) In investigating and reviewing all reports and claims; and (ii) For supplies, furniture, and office space.
